It is the final tire diameter that counts and not the wheel size. It is true with a 15" wheel you do have a wide variety of tire sizes that can be had. Not sure about 16".
There's not much that can be used on a bike in the 16" range reason being is that when you go to the 50 and 55 series the tires are to wide to fit between the swing arm, BTDT with no luck, this was on a 1100T so maybe a GW has more clearance, only way to tell is to measure and then hit the tire store to find the right dia. that has the width that will fit. There are some tire sites that have a info page that you punch in the numbers and it gives you all the info, do a Google search to find them. I beleive most of the GW riders end up paying big bucks for a MFG rim using a GW hub.
